Bakhmut
The AFU repulsed attacks around Bakhmut, Opytne, Zelenopillya and Andriivka. Wargonzo reports the AFU counterattacked around Kurdyumivka and Ozarianivka. I think the AFU are trying to buck back RU forces which crossed the canal around Ozarianivka.
This is roughly what I think is going on around the city Bakhmut. Earlier in the week it was reported RU units managed to get in to the very eastern part of the residential areas of Bakhmut.
Even if they get in there and managed to establish a positions, they still need to be supplied. They might just send in new wagnerites as the old ones run out of supplies, that would be a very Russian solution to the problem.

Since last fall, Russia have increased their effort to build shelters for aircrafts. I have identified 14 localtion where they have build or are building shelters.
Kirovske
45.1709, 35.1761
10 U shaped walls, no roof.
Engels AirBase
51.49953, 46.23520
Construction recently started, ground work for 10 shelters.
🧵The situation in Vovchansk is interesting. The map shows geolocated positions the last 8 days h/t @UAControlMap. When the first rumors about an encirclement at the aggregate plant, I thought it was BS. But it appears there is some truth to it, supposedly 83rd VDV.
The extent of isolation and the amount of people is unclear. Once interesting thing is the Russians committed one of their best units, 2nd Special Purpose Brigade to fight in the town. We have mostly seen poorly trained and equipped units without mechanized support in this fight
